How can companies ensure that the integration of digital tools does not compromise the authenticity and sincerity of their customer interactions in the ever-evolving digital age?
Companies can ensure that the integration of digital tools does not compromise authenticity and sincerity by focusing on personalization and human connection in their interactions. They should prioritize understanding their customers' needs and preferences to tailor their digital tools accordingly. Additionally, maintaining transparency and open communication with customers about how digital tools are being used can help build trust. Finally, companies should continuously monitor and evaluate the impact of digital tools on customer interactions to make adjustments as needed to ensure authenticity and sincerity are maintained.
